Twin Pillars of Resistance: Vodou and Haitian Kreyol in Michel-Rolph Trouillot's Ti dife boule sou istoua Ayiti [Stirring the Pot of Haitian History]

Past · 2021 · Latin American Literary Review 48(97), 39-49

Mariana Past reads Michel-Rolph Trouillot's first book, written in Haitian Kreyol in Brooklyn in 1977, as a work whose form carries its politics. Ti dife boule sou istoua Ayiti treats Vodou songs, prayers, proverbs and ritual vocabulary as historical sources rather than as local colour, and Past traces passage by passage how that choice reshapes the account of the revolution. The ceremony at Bwa Kayiman appears there as religious and political at once, supplying the enslaved with an organisation and a conviction they had no other means of acquiring. Past also follows Trouillot's harder claim about what came next, that Toussaint Louverture's government drew on the same popular religion to keep the labouring population in place, and that these class arrangements hardened into a predatory Haitian state. Writing in Kreyol for a Haitian readership living under Duvalier, Trouillot made language and religion the twin supports of resistance. Past argues the book remains badly understudied.
